Bertha Lee Nelson Rawls (affectionately known as “Bay”) was born April 20, 1941, in Havana, Florida (Gadsden County) to the late Ruth and Charlie Nelson. She graduated from Carter-Paramore Senior High School in Quincy, Florida. She was an African Methodist Episcopal. She was a member of the Carter-Paramore Chorus Group. In her spare time, she enjoyed kids, cooking, baking, watching Court TV and Soap Operas, and was an avid reader. Because of her late husband, David Rawls, she became a huge Tampa Bay Buccaneers fan. Bertha loved decorating for Christmas and with the aid of her niece Trail, she continued that tradition. She retired as the Secretary to the Principal in the Pinellas County School System many years ago.
